JUSTICE AJAY KUMAR TRIPATHI ORAL JUDGMENT Date: 12-03-2015 *************** 12.03.2015 Heard learned counsel for the parties.
Writ application is required to be dismissed on the simple ground that there is no error apparent on the face of record either of fact or law. Petitioner is a holder of a so called degree from Hindi Sahitya Sammellan, Allahabad, which is neither a teaching institution nor an institution imparting any knowledge or degree. The above position has been amply laid down by the Hon'ble Supreme Court in the case of Rajasthan Pradesh Vaidya
Patna High Court CWJC No.3540 of 2015 dt.12-03-2015 2/2 Samiti v. Union of India and in other analogous cases, reported in 2010 (12) SCC 609.
In view of the aforesaid facts and circumstances, writ application is dismissed. (Ajay Kumar Tripathi, J.) SKM/- U
